The Ganado style is one of the most iconic Navajo weaving traditions, distinguished by its bold geometric patterns, balanced compositions, and rich palette of deep reds, black, gray, ivory, and natural wool tones. For more than a century, Ganado rugs have been admired by collectors, interior designers, and homeowners for their striking beauty, exceptional craftsmanship, and cultural significance.
